The Underdog Who Defied the Odds
Mage wasn’t the favorite heading into the Kentucky Derby. With 16-to-1 odds, he wasn’t expected to win. But Mage had other plans. Starting from the back of the pack, he surged through the field in a breathtaking charge, finding a narrow opening and crossing the finish line first. Even the announcer was caught off guard by his stunning late move.
Looking back now, Mage’s victory still represents the thrill and unpredictability of racing, reminding us why we fell in love with this sport in the first place. A Birthday Gift That Started It All
Our journey in racehorse partnerships began in 2021 with a very special gift. For my birthday that year, Doug gave me a partnership in the racehorse Monomoy Girl. That moment marked the start of something much bigger than I could have ever imagined.
Monomoy Girl, a mare by Capitalist out of Traveston Girl, secured her first win on October 7, 2023, at Kembla Grange in the F&M Maiden Handicap—a few months after Mage’s incredible Derby victory. Looking back, their successes made 2023 a milestone year for us. Reflecting on those moments now, they deepen our passion for supporting racehorses and the people who care for them. Since that first partnership, we’ve invested in more than 80 racehorses, each one a source of pride and excitement.
